  • If you look on the box of the color you are chosing at he store there is an 800 number you can call for questions. Call them and explain the situationa and they will tell you what color to chose. As a rule usually and ash color takes out the brassy or copper tones out, but consult their reps to get the right answers.
  • Hmmm, interesting because of the difference in language we all use different words to describe things like 'color' what you consider copper I might think is auburn and so fourth. Since you desperatly want to have brown hair without money to go to a salon you'll need to first match up your current hair color to the swatch on the display at the store you'll get your color from. There should be a matrix close by that will tell you where you are and how to get you to where you want to be. Any color remover you access to will not strong enough trust me. The twist to this is if you dont understand things like the color wheel and how to balance or neutralize pigment or tone, you could end with green hair but that's another subject.
